Previous to this previous decade, some NASCAR Cup Sequence championships , whereas many had been determined the week or weeks earlier than

NASCAR tried to treatment the occasional in 2004 with the arrival of a 10-race postseason format. However even then, a few of the title chases lacked drama on the ultimate Sunday.

The last word treatment got here in 2014, when the present format was launched: After 9 playoff races, 4 championship finalists qualify for the season-ending championship race. Highest finisher among the many 4 is the champ.

NASCAR champs: 7-timers (Richard Petty) and 1-hit wonders (Invoice Elliott)

7: Richard Petty, Dale Earnhardt, Jimmie Johnson

4: Jeff Gordon

3: Lee Petty, David Pearson, Cale Yarborough, Darrell Waltrip, Tony Stewart

2: Herb Thomas, Tim Flock, Buck Baker, Joe Weatherly, Ned Jarrett, Terry Labonte, Kyle Bush, Joey Logano

1: Purple Byron, Invoice Rexford, Rex White, Bobby Isaac, Benny Parsons, Bobby Allison, Invoice Elliott, Rusty Wallace, Alan Kulwicki, Dale Jarrett, Bobby Labonte, Matt Kenseth, Kurt Busch, Brad Keselowski, Kevin Harvick, Martin Truex Jr., Chase Elliott, Kyle Larson, Ryan Blaney

Over and over

Cup champs who’ve gained consecutive titles:

5: Jimmie Johnson (2006-2010)

3: Cale Yarborough (1976-78)

2: Buck Baker (1956-57), Lee Petty (1958-59), Joe Weatherly (1962-63), David Pearson (1968-69), Richard Petty, twice (1971-72, 1974-75), Darrell Waltrip (1981-82), Dale Earnhardt, thrice (1986-87, 1990-91, 1993-94), Jeff Gordon (1997-98).

Margins of championship victory for the reason that present format was adopted in 2014:

2014: Kevin Harvick gained by a half-second over runner-up Ryan Newman

2015: Kyle Busch completed 1.5 seconds over runner-up Kevin Harvick

2016: Jimmie Johnson gained, closest championship competitor was Joey Logano, who completed fourth

2017: Martin Truex beat runner-up Kyle Busch by .681 seconds

2018: Joey Logano completed 1.7 seconds over runner-up Martin Truex. Championship rivals Kevin Harvick and Kyle Busch rounded out the highest 4

2019: Kyle Busch beat runner-up Martin Truex by 4.5 seconds

2020: Chase Elliott beat runner-up Brad Keselowski by 2.7 seconds. Contenders Joey Logano and Denny Hamlin rounded out the highest 4

2021: Kyle Larson completed 4 seconds forward of runner-up Martin Truex

2022: Winner Joey Logano’s closest championship competitor was Ross Chastain, who completed third

2023: Ross Chastain turned first non-championship finalist to win the ultimate race. Ryan Blaney completed second, 2.4 seconds forward of third-place Kyle Larson, to win the championship

NASCAR finale wasn’t all the time in Phoenix

Since NASCAR’s “fashionable period” started in 1972, a number of speedways have served because the season capper:

1972: Texas World Speedway in School Station

1973: Rockingham (N.C.) Speedway

1974-80: Ontario (Calif.) Motor Speedway

1981-86: Riverside (Calif.) Raceway

1987-2000: Atlanta Motor Speedway

2001: New Hampshire Speedway (attributable to rescheduling after the Sept. 11 terror assaults)

2002-19: Homestead-Miami Speedway

2020-23: Phoenix Raceway
